About this listen
Janelle and Jodi discuss the challenges of leaving a legal career and practical approaches for lawyers considering major life changes. The conversation takes a profound turn as Jodi shares how a routine medical procedure in 2017 left her with a chronic spinal CSF leak, a debilitating condition that ended her ability to travel and led to a new role as a health advocate.
Throughout the episode, Jodi offers candid insights on navigating grief, adapting to change, and the power of community support. Her story highlights the value of intellectual curiosity and the importance of building a life aligned with your values rather than external expectations. This conversation will resonate with anyone facing uncertainty, whether contemplating a career change or managing unexpected life challenges.
